Мова програмування C# 9 і платформа.NET 5:. том1 10 од. Ендрю Троелсен, Філіп Джепікс
Мова програмування C# 9 і платформа.NET 5:. том1 10 од. Ендрю Троелсен, Філіп Джепікс
- Виробник: Диалектика
- Артикул: LB-0004124
- Наявність:Є в наявності
- 1100.00 грн.
Ця класична книга являє собою всеосяжне джерело інформації про мову програмування C# і про пов'язану з ним інфраструктуру. У 10-му виданні книги ви знайдете опис новітніх можливостей мови C# 9 і.NET 5 разом із докладним "закулісним" обговоренням, покликаним розширити навички критичного мислення розробників, коли йдеться про їх ремеслі. Книга охоплює ASP.NET Core, Entity Framework Core та багато іншого поряд з останніми оновленнями уніфікованої платформи.NET, починаючи з поліпшень показників продуктивності настільних застосунків Windows у.NET 5 і оновлення інструментарію XAML і закінчуючи розширеним розглядом файлів даних і способів оброблення даних. Усі приклади коду були переписані з урахуванням можливостей останнього випуску C# 9.
Пориньте в книгу та з'ясуйте, чому вона є лідером у розробників у всьому світі. Сформуйте міцний фундамент як знання прийомів об'єктноорієнтованого проєктування, атрибутів і рефлексії, узагальнень і колекцій, а також безлічі складніших тем, які не розкриваються в інших книгах (коди операцій CIL, випуск динамічних складок тощо). За допомогою цієї книги ви зможете впевнено використовувати мову C# на практиці та добре орієнтуватися у світі.NET.
Основні теми книги
- Можливості мови C# 9 і оновлення в записах, незмінних класах, засобах доступу тільки для ініціалізації, операторах верхнього рівня, співвідношенні з зразком тощо.
- Початок роботи з вебзастосунками та вебслужбами ASP.NET Core
- Використання Entity Framework Core для побудови реальних застосунків, що регулюють дані, з розширеним охопленням нововведень цієї версії
- Розроблення застосунків за допомогою C# та сучасних інфраструктури для служб, вебмережі та інтелектуальних клієнтів
- Філософія, що лежить в основі.NET
- Нові засоби.NET 5, включно з однофайловими програмами, зменшеними образами контейнерів, підтримкою Windows ARM64 і багато іншого
- Розроблення настільних застосунків Windows у.NET 5 з використанням Windows Presentation Foundation
- Поліпшення показників продуктивності завдяки оновленням ASP.NET Core, Entity Framework Core і внутрішніх механізмів, як-от збирання сміття, System.Text.Json і оптимізація розміру контейнера
Об авторах
Ендрю Троелсен має понад 20-річний досвід роботи в індустрії програмного забезпечення (НО).
Упродовж цього часу він грав як розробник, викладач, автор, публічний виступ і тепер є керівником команди та провідним інженером у компанії Thomson Reuters. Він був автором численних книг, присвячених світу Microsoft, у яких розкривалася розробка для COM мовою C++ за допомогою ATL, COM і взаємодії з.NET, а також розроблення мовами Visual Basic і C# з використанням платформи.NET. Ендрю Троелсен здобув ступінь магістра в галузі розроблення ПЗ (MSSE) в Університеті Сейнт Томас і працює над отриманням другого ступеня магістра з математичної лінгвістики (CLMS) у скрипському університеті.
Філіп Джепікс — міжнародний виступ, володар іменів Microsoft MVP, ASPInsider, професійний викладач Scrum, а також активний учасник спільноти розробників. Філіп мав справу ще з першими бета-версіями платформи.NET, розробляючи ПЗ понад 35 років, і з 2005 року інтенсивно залучений у спільноту гнучкого розроблення. Він є провідним керівником групи користувачів.NET і "круглого стола" за архітектурою ПЗ в Цинциннаті, що ґрунтуються на конференції CincyDeliver, а також волантером Національного лижного патруля. Зараз Філіп працює головним інженером і головним архітектором у Pintas&Mullins. Він любить вивчати нові технології та постійно прагне вдосконалювати свої навички. Ви можете стежити за діяльністю Філіпа в його блозі (skimedic.com) або в Твітері (@skimedic).
Інформація про книгу | |
Кількість сторінок | 770 |
Мова видання | російска |
Видавництво | Диалектика |
Рік видання | 2022 |
ISBN | 9786177987818 |
Вид палітурки | М'який |
Країна видання | Україна |
Стан | Нове |
Тематика | Мови та системи програмування |
Тип поверхні паперу | Матова |
Тип поліграфічного паперу | Офсетна |